A mobile phone has a passcode of 6 distinct digits. What is the maximum number of attempts one makes to retrieve the passcode?

उत्तर

Number of distinct digit in a passcode of a mobile phone = 6

1 2 3 4 5 6

First digit can be tried in 10 ways using the digits 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9

Second digit can be tried in 9 ways

Third digit can be tried in 8 ways

Fourth digit can be tried in 7 ways

Fifth digit can be tried in 6 ways

Sixth digit can be tried in 5 ways

Therefore, the maximum number of attempts made to retrieve the passcode = 10 × 9 × 8 × 7 × 6 × 5 = 151200
